Porziņģis scores 30 points in the Warriors' victory over the Wizards

Porziņģis led the Golden State Warriors to a 125-117 victory over the Washington Wizards by scoring 30 points.

In a recent NBA matchup, the Golden State Warriors secured a hard-fought victory against the Washington Wizards with a score of 125-117. Kristaps Porziņģis emerged as the standout player, contributing significantly to the win with a total of 30 points. His performance was marked by impressive shooting efficiency, hitting seven out of eight two-point shots and 13 out of 14 free throws, all while playing for under 26 minutes on the court.

The game showcased a competitive spirit with both teams exchanging leads throughout. The Warriors demonstrated a strong offensive strategy, with Porziņģis leading the charge. He also contributed to the team's efforts with five rebounds, four assists, two steals, and three blocks, highlighting his versatility as a key player in both offense and defense. Additionally, De’Entonijs Meltons supported the team's scoring with his 27 points.

On the Wizards' side, they had several notable performances, with Bilals Kulibali, Vils Railijs, and Trejs Jangs each scoring 21 points. Despite their efforts, the Wizards fell short, and the loss leaves the Wizards struggling in their campaign. Currently, the Warriors are positioned ninth in the Western Conference standings with 33 wins out of 68 games, striving for a playoff spot as the season progresses.
